all i can offer up is if you do a built in type job, and have any intent on selling the house down the line, make sure the thing is built such to fit the next largest common size of tv (we saw too many houses that had custom jobs that no way fit most of the standard size models on the market). also consider if the wall adjoins a bedroom-one of the problems with some of these "alcoves" is that by virtue of eating up wall space (depth wise) they are'nt as well insulated as adjoining walls-so the sound travels right into the bedroom. one of our neighbors put some sound insulation on top of the existing wall and then did new sheet rock on top of it to help with the issue.

IMO wall mounted TV' only make sense if that is all you are going to have or there is another space in the wall for the other equipment. The other equipment being a decent surround sound receiver (the good ones are still quite large and deep) and a HDTV receiver at a minimum. A lto of people get a plasma, hang it ont he wall, and then still have the space taken up by the other pieces under the TV. It's one of the reasons I went with a DLP box with a stand for the equipment.

The other thing to consider is what your set up will be like for surround sound. Unless of course you don't want that, but IMO the big picture is nothing without big sound.
